What are Sliding Sash Windows?
Sliding Sash Window Repair windows are a type of window that includes several movable panels, or "sashes," that slide vertically. Unlike casement windows, which open outward, sliding sash windows offer a more structured appearance while likewise maximizing their practical capabilities. They are a perfect option for both traditional and modern styles due to their flexibility.

Classic Elegance
With their historical roots dating back to the 17th century, sliding Sash Window Repair Specialists windows have actually stood the test of time. Their traditional appearance can improve the appeal of period residential or commercial properties, while also matching modern homes.
2. Much better Ventilation
The design of sliding sash windows allows for much better air flow management. The sashes can move up or down, allowing you to control just how much air goes into a room.
3. Increased Natural Light
With a greater glass area compared to some other window types, sliding sash windows permit plentiful natural light to flood into your home.
4. Personalized
Sliding sash windows can be tailored to fit particular dimensions and individual preferences. Homeowners can pick from different materials, colors, and completes to perfectly fit their home's design.
5. Improved Energy Performance
Modern frames and glazing technology have actually considerably boosted the energy effectiveness of sliding sash windows, helping property owners save on heating and cooling costs.
6. Low Maintenance Requirements
Manufactured using sophisticated products, such as uPVC or timber-alternative items, sliding sash windows need less maintenance than traditional windows. Many modern styles are paint-free, implying they do not need regular repainting.

Despite their appeal, there are common misconceptions about sliding sash windows that require to be addressed:
1. They Are Not Energy Efficient
Lots of people assume that due to the fact that traditional sliding sash windows are older, they don't carry out well. However, modern designs feature advanced glazing choices that substantially enhance their energy performance.
2. They Are High Maintenance
Though wood can need upkeep, numerous makers now use low-maintenance products that imitate the look of wood without the associated disadvantages.
3. They Are Only for Period Properties
While they are traditional in appearance, sliding sash windows can look great in contemporary settings as well, making them suitable for any design of home.
FAQs about Sliding Sash WindowsQ1: What is the typical life expectancy of sliding sash windows?
A: If effectively preserved, sliding sash windows can last for several years-- often upwards of 50 years.
Q2: Are sliding sash windows protect?
A: Yes, modern sliding sash windows come geared up with advanced locking systems that improve security.
Q3: Can sliding sash windows be set up in conservation areas?
A: Yes, provided they fulfill specific guidelines and guidelines. Always consult regional authorities for any restrictions.
Q4: How do I preserve my sliding sash windows?
A: Regular cleaning and lubrication of the sliding system will keep your windows operating smoothly. When using wooden frames, periodic treatment may be required to avoid rot.
